Soul Formation: The Metaphysical Boot Camp


In this episode of Battleground, we delve into the concept of life as a metaphysical boot camp, where the mission is soul formation. Our host, Merrill, challenges listeners to shift their focus from temporary, external achievements to the eternal shaping of their essence. Drawing from scriptures such as Second Corinthians 4:16 and Romans 12:2, the discussion emphasizes the importance of renewing the mind and developing resilience, not through behavior modification but through intentional soul training. Merrill encourages listeners to embrace the friction of life's challenges as opportunities for growth and transformation, urging them to become unshakable and aligned with their true purpose.
We explore the power of silence as a tool for spiritual training, highlighting the importance of creating space for reflection and discernment. Protocol two is introduced, advocating for one hour of daily silence to combat the tyranny of constant noise and distraction. Through biblical examples, Merrill illustrates how silence can lead to deeper communion with God and clarity of thought. This episode invites listeners to consider the noise in their lives and challenges them to embrace stillness as a form of rebellion and spiritual warfare, ultimately preparing them for the battles of life.
